☐ Step 6: Verify clock skew across build agents before signing.

Heads up, new folks — the Lanternworks key ceremony fails silently if agent clocks drift more than 5 seconds, because timestamped signatures land out of order. Run the skew check against all four agents in the Ferndale rack and make sure everything syncs to the internal time source. Only once skew is confirmed under threshold do we unseal the ceremony material, and unsealing it requires the recovery passphrase noted immediately below.

unlock words, fawig-bagef: olidor-holir-istox-holath-tamys-quenion-giliel

FAQ: What happened in the Lanternfeed stale-cache incident? Short version: our edge cache at the Quillport POP kept serving article metadata for 14 hours after purge, because purge messages were dropped when the fan-out queue hit its retention cap. Fix: purges are now acknowledged end-to-end, and TTLs were cut to 30 minutes. New team members sometimes need to replay the purge log manually; that tool sits behind the team vault. To open it during an incident, use the recovery passphrase shown below.

unlock words, bawef-kahap: sorax-sorir-quenys-aldok

Handover for tonight's shift: the hardware lab on level 1 of the Quennel Building stays locked after 19:00, and the day team has already powered down the soldering benches. If you need to run the overnight burn-in tests on the Vextra boards, use the east door only — the west door alarm is faulty and will page security. Sign the paper log inside, note any equipment you move, and lock up behind you. The east door opens with the code below.

door code, kaguf-fafof: bdg-TT-0

# Environments: Farebranch Rules Engine

Farebranch computes shipping fees for the Ostell storefronts using a hot-reloaded rule set. There are three environments — dev, staging, and prod — and yes, they genuinely differ; staging talks to a synthetic carrier-rate stub while prod hits the live rate cache. Secrets come from the vault sidecar; nothing sensitive should live in the repo. Rule changes promote through staging with a 24-hour soak. For your review, the prod environment currently runs with the configuration below.

settings of fahag-haduf:
[ulaox]
port = 8443
region = south-2
host = ulaox.lumiccorp.internal
timeout_ms = 500
retries = 8